Azam FC have officially confirmed the extension of their contract with veteran midfielder Hemed Mao Mkami, who will remain at the club until 2027.
The experienced player has signed a one-year contract extension, keeping him at the Chamazi-based club, a move that reflects the strong confidence of the technical bench and management in his contribution to the team.
Hemed Mao returned to Azam FC last season after spending around six years playing professional football in Egypt, where he gained valuable experience in a highly competitive environment. That experience has continued to make him one of the most important players in Azam FC’s midfield.
Since his return, Mao has played a key role in building the team, operating in central midfield with discipline, strength, and the ability to control the tempo of the game. His presence has added stability to the midfield unit.
The club’s decision to extend Hemed Mao’s contract demonstrates Azam FC’s commitment to maintaining a strong core of experienced players while continuing to build a squad that blends youth and experience.
